Also via A Good Beer Blog: *[Essential Reference of Domestic Brewers and Their Bottled Brands](http://www.essential-reference.com/?ref=thedailyeudemon.com)*. [AGBB gives it a good review](http://beerblog.genx40.com/archives/2006/may/bookreviewthe1?ref=thedailyeudemon.com). Excerpt:

> For the beer geek like me, the DBBB can be used in one or two different ways. There is a handy beer styles index in which separate beers are categorized according to style so that if I know I like the dunkelweizen called Munich Dark from Harpoon Brewery in Boston Mass. I might also like Saranac Season's Best from The Matt Brewing Company in Utica NY. I also will use the alphabetical Brewer Index as well as the Geographical Brewer Index . . .
